Understanding Artificial Tree Construction
Artificial trees are typically made from two primary materials: polyvinyl chloride (PVC) and polyethylene (PE). Each has distinct characteristics that affect durability, realism, and longevity.
PVC trees use thin, flat needle strips attached to wire branches. They are generally more affordable and lightweight but less lifelike. Over time, the constant bending and flexing during setup and takedown weaken the bond between the needle strip and branch core, leading to breakage and shedding. PE trees, on the other hand, are molded from actual tree branches, resulting in a more realistic texture and sturdier construction. However, they are heavier and more expensive—and while more durable, they are not immune to degradation.
The frame—usually made of metal or steel rods—also plays a role. A poorly constructed hinge or joint system can cause stress on connected branches, increasing the likelihood of damage during assembly. Trees with pre-lit features add another layer of complexity; tangled wires or damaged sockets may not directly cause shedding, but they signal overall structural decline.

Common Causes of Needle Shedding in Artificial Trees
Unlike live trees, which naturally shed as part of their drying process, artificial trees should not lose needles under normal conditions. When shedding occurs, it points to specific issues:
- Poor Storage Conditions: Storing your tree in an attic, garage, or basement exposes it to temperature swings, humidity, and pests. Moisture can corrode metal frames and degrade plastic components, while rodents may chew on wiring or branches.
- Frequent Bending and Folding: Repeatedly folding and unfolding branches stresses the connection points. Over several seasons, this leads to microfractures in the plastic, causing needles to snap off.
- Exposure to Heat and Sunlight: Placing the tree near radiators, fireplaces, or sunny windows accelerates UV degradation. PVC becomes brittle when exposed to heat and light, making it prone to cracking and flaking.
- Low-Quality Manufacturing: Budget-friendly trees often use thinner plastics and weaker adhesives. These materials degrade faster, especially if the tree wasn’t designed for repeated use.
- Dust and Grime Buildup: Dust acts as an abrasive over time. When combined with static electricity common in synthetic materials, it attracts particles that wear down surfaces with handling.
How to Prevent and Minimize Shedding
Prevention starts the moment you take the tree down after the holidays. With proper care, even mid-range trees can last well beyond a decade. The key is consistency in handling, cleaning, and storage.
Cleaning Before Storage
Before packing away your tree, give it a thorough cleaning. Use a soft brush attachment on a vacuum to remove dust from deep within branches. For stubborn grime, lightly dampen a microfiber cloth with water or a mild soap solution—never spray liquid directly onto the tree. Allow all parts to air dry completely before storing to prevent mold and warping.
Optimal Storage Solutions
Use a dedicated tree storage bag with rigid support bars or a hard-shell case. Soft bags offer minimal protection and allow crushing, especially if other items are stacked on top. Ideally, store the tree in a climate-controlled space like a closet or under-bed container. Avoid cardboard boxes, which attract pests and absorb moisture.
Handling During Setup
When assembling the tree, unfold branches gently outward rather than pulling them upward. This mimics natural growth patterns and reduces strain on branch stems. Rotate each section slightly as you connect it to ensure even weight distribution and avoid twisting joints.

When to Replace Your Artificial Tree: A Practical Timeline
There’s no universal expiration date for artificial trees, but certain milestones and signs indicate it’s time for a replacement. Consider the following timeline-based indicators:
- Years 1–5: Peak performance. Minimal shedding, vibrant color, easy assembly. Focus on preventive maintenance.
- Years 6–8: Early warning signs. Slight discoloration, minor needle loss in high-stress areas (like outer tips), or flickering lights in pre-lit models. Deep clean and inspect storage methods.
- Years 9–10: Threshold for replacement. If shedding increases, branches fail to hold shape, or structural integrity is compromised, evaluate upgrading.
- Year 10+: High risk of failure. Most manufacturers consider this the end-of-life expectancy, even for premium models.
However, time isn’t the only factor. Evaluate your tree annually using the checklist below.
Annual Evaluation Checklist
- ☐ More than 10 needles fall off during regular handling
- ☐ Branches no longer stay in position or droop noticeably
- ☐ Visible brittleness, cracking, or chalky residue on branches
- ☐ Faded or yellowed color that can’t be cleaned
- ☐ Pre-lit wiring shows exposed copper, flickers, or fails safety tests
- ☐ Storage container no longer fits due to misshapen frame
- ☐ Assembly takes significantly longer due to broken or missing parts
If three or more items apply, it’s likely time to retire your tree. Continuing to use a deteriorating model poses safety risks—especially with electrical components—and diminishes the visual impact of your holiday display.

Frequently Asked Questions
Can I fix a shedding artificial tree?
In limited cases, yes—but only for minor shedding. You can secure loose needle strips with a drop of clear, flexible adhesive (like E6000), but avoid gluing large sections as it creates uneven texture. If the base material is brittle or cracked, repair is not advisable. Replacement is safer and more effective.
Do all artificial trees shed eventually?
Not necessarily. High-quality trees stored properly may show no shedding for 10+ years. However, all synthetic materials degrade over time due to UV exposure, oxidation, and mechanical stress. Some level of wear is inevitable, but it shouldn’t result in visible debris under normal use.
Is shedding a fire hazard?
The plastic needles themselves aren’t highly flammable, but excessive shedding combined with faulty wiring in pre-lit trees increases risk. Brittle plastic near hot bulbs can smolder. If your tree sheds heavily and has lighting issues, discontinue use immediately.
Expert Tips for Extending Your Tree’s Life
Beyond basic storage and cleaning, a few advanced strategies can significantly extend usability:
- Rotate Sections Annually: Use different sides of the tree toward the room’s focal point each year to distribute light and handling wear evenly.
- Use Anti-Static Spray: Lightly apply anti-static products (designed for electronics or upholstery) to reduce dust attraction, which minimizes abrasion during handling.
- Inspect Wiring Before Each Use: Plug in the tree outside or in a safe area and monitor for 15 minutes. Look for flickering, overheating, or unusual smells.
- Label Storage Compartments: Mark bins by section (top, middle, bottom) to streamline setup and reduce fumbling that can lead to breakage.
